Method
Tuna Kabob Preparation
- 1
Prepare the Tuna
Cut the sushi grade tuna into 1-inch cubes and place them in a mixing bowl.
- 2
Marinate the Tuna
In the mixing bowl, add olive oil, soy sauce, lemon juice, salt, and black pepper. Toss gently to coat the tuna cubes evenly. Allow to marinate for at least 15 minutes.
- 3
Skewer the Tuna
Thread the marinated tuna cubes onto the skewers, leaving a little space between each piece.
Cooking the Tuna Kabobs
- 4
Preheat the Grill
Preheat your grill or grill pan over medium-high heat.
- 5
Cook the Kabobs
Place the skewers on the grill and sear for about 2-3 minutes on each side, or until they reach your desired level of doneness.
- 6
Remove from Heat
Once cooked, remove the kabobs from the grill and let them rest for a couple of minutes before serving.
White Rice Preparation
- 7
Rinse the Rice
Rinse the white rice under cold water until the water runs clear to remove excess starch.
- 8
Cook the Rice
In a pot, combine the rinsed rice, water, and salt. Bring to a boil over high heat.
- 9
Simmer the Rice
Once boiling, reduce the heat to low, cover the pot, and simmer for about 18-20 minutes until the water is absorbed and the rice is tender.
- 10
Fluff the Rice
Remove from heat, let it sit covered for 5 minutes, then fluff with a fork.
